Hale Studio is a desktop and server environment designed to analyze, transform, and validate complex datasets, particularly spatial data. It serves as a powerful tool for harmonizing geospatial information, enabling users to work with large and intricate models efficiently.

Audience & Benefit:
Ideal for geospatial professionals, data engineers, and organizations requiring spatial data harmonization. Hale Studio streamlines the creation of INSPIRE datasets, Geoserver app-schema mappings, and complex data transformations. It minimizes migration risks by identifying mismatches and assessing data quality, while its collaborative features enhance teamwork.
Hale Studio is available for Windows, macOS, and Linux, with installation via winget.
